What Coffee Grounds Are Coarse?

Coarse: A coarse grind is slightly finer than extra coarse and has a consistency resembling kosher salt The grounds still appear quite chunky and are used for french press, percolators and coffee cupping brewing methods. How Much Coffee Do You Put In A Single Serve French Press?

Add a heaping tablespoon (7-8 grams) of coffee to the pot per 200 ml (6.7 oz) of water Pour hot water—not quite boiling—into the pot, and gently stir.
